Configuring Loan Tape Fields
Different organizations
use different column names for the same data. ABDP lets you configure multiple
names for each field:
1. Go to Admin > Loan
Tape Fields
2. For each field, add all
the column names your files might use
3. For example, "Loan
Amount" might also be called "Original Principal" or
"Contract Balance"
This ensures ABDP
correctly reads your loan tape regardless of the column names used.
